Indian Hotels Company (IHCL), India’s leading hospitality group, has announced the signing of a new 125-key Ginger hotel in Bommasandra, Bengaluru. Strategically located in the heart of the Jigani Industrial Area, the upcoming hotel will offer seamless access to the region's prominent commercial and industrial zones. The greenfield project is being developed in collaboration with Laxminarayan Sherugar, founder and managing director of the Mallik Group of Companies.
Suma Venkatesh, Executive Vice President – Real Estate & Development, IHCL, shared, “With new infrastructure projects and enhanced connectivity, Bengaluru continues to be a key market for IHCL. This signing in the industrial area of Bommasandra aligns with our strategy to strengthen our presence in emerging micro-markets. We are delighted to partner with Mr. Sherugar on this development.”
The new hotel will follow Ginger’s lean luxe design philosophy, combining stylish, contemporary interiors with a focus on functionality. Guests can expect vibrant spaces that blend work and leisure, along with amenities such as Qmin, the signature all-day diner, a bar, meeting rooms, and a fitness centre.
Laxminarayan Sherugar, a qualified mechanical engineer and the visionary behind the Mallik Group of Companies, said, “We are excited to collaborate with IHCL to cater to the needs of the modern traveller.” His companies serve OEMs in sectors including elevators, escalators, railways, and healthcare.
Known as the Silicon Valley of India, Bengaluru is a thriving centre for IT, biotechnology, aerospace, and innovation. With this addition, IHCL’s portfolio in Karnataka now stands at 26 hotels, including 13 under development, reflecting its sustained commitment to expanding across key markets.
